Mobile Effects



The mobile impacts of cold laser treatment materialize with enhanced energy production and boosted mobile repair work mechanisms. When the cold laser light permeates the skin and gets to the targeted tissues, it stimulates the mitochondria, the powerhouse of the cell, to generate even more adenosine triphosphate (ATP).

This increase in ATP offers cells with the power they require to execute different functions, such as fixing damages and decreasing swelling.

Moreover, cold laser therapy activates a waterfall of biochemical responses within the cells that advertise healing and regeneration. By improving cellular repair mechanisms, the treatment accelerates cells recuperation and lowers healing time from injuries or certain problems.


This process additionally assists to enhance blood circulation to the treated location, bringing in even more oxygen and nutrients essential for cellular repair work.
